Introdução às Linguagens de Programação para CLP

Edilson Alfredo da Silva

2016 — 1ª edição
Lançamento

R$ 105,00

Disponível em estoque

Sobre o Livro

ISBN: 9788521210535
Páginas: 354
Formato: 17x24 cm
Ano de Publicação: 2016
Peso: 0.592 kg

Conteúdo

CAPÍTULO 1. CONTROLADOR LÓGICO PROGRAMÁVEL
1.1 Introdução
1.2 Evolução do Controlador Lógico Programável
1.3 Funcionamento do Controlador Lógico Programável
1.3.1 Varredura ou scan
1.4 Arquitetura básica do Controlador Lógico Programável
1.4.1 Módulos especiais
1.4.2 Unidades de entrada e saída digital
1.4.3 Uniades analógicas

CAPÍTULO 2. NORMA IEC 61131-3 APLICADA AO CONTROLADOR LÓGICO PROGRAMÁVEL
2.1 Introdução
2.2 Conceitos básicos da Norma IEC 61131-3
2.2.1 Introdução
2.2.2 Estrutura do modelo do software IEC
2.2.3 Configurações (configurations)
2.2.4 Recursos (resources)
2.2.5 Tarefas (tasks)
2.2.6 Unidade de organização de programa (POU)
2.2.7 Variáveis
2.2.8 Caminhos de acesso (access paths)

CAPÍTULO 3. ELEMENTOS COMUNS
3.1 Introdução
3.2 Identificadores (identifiers)
3.3 Tipos de dados (data types)
3.3.1 Tipos de dados elementares
3.3.2 Dados booleanos
3.3.3 Tipos de dados genéricos
3.3.4 Tipos de dados derivados (derived data types)
3.4 Variáveis
3.4.1 Tipos de variáveis
3.5 Unidades de organização de programa (POUs)
3.5.1 Funções (functions)
3.5.2 Blocos funcionais (function blocks)
3.5.3 Programas (programs)
3.5.4 Recursos (resources)
3.5.5 Tarefas (tasks)

CAPÍTULO 4. LINGUAGENS TEXTUAIS
4.1 Texto estruturado (Structured Text, ST)
4.1.1 Elementos característicos da Structured Text (ST)
4.1.2 Instruções
4.1.3 Comando condicional CASE
4.1.4 Comandos de repetição
4.1.5 Elementos dos blocos funcionais
4.1.6 Variável pública
4.1.7 Variável privada
4.1.8 Inserção de blocos funcionais
4.1.9 Criação de blocos funcionais
4.1.10 Benefícios da utilização de um bloco funcional
4.1.11 Criação de tipo de bloco funcional
4.2 Lista de instruções (Instruction List, IL)
4.2.1 Instruções
4.2.2 Estrutura da linguagem de programação IL
4.2.3 Semântica dos operadores
4.2.4 Chamada de funções e blocos de função
4.2.5 Operadores
4.2.6 Modificadores
4.2.7 Comentários (comments)

CAPÍTULO 5. LINGUAGENS GRÁFICAS
5.1 Linguagem ladder
5.1.1 Endereçamento
5.1.2 Instruções básicas em linguagem ladder
5.2 Diagrama de blocos funcionais (FBD)
5.2.1 Bloco funcional padrão
5.2.2 Função elementar
5.3 Sequencial gráfico de função (SFC)
5.3.1 Elementos do sequencial gráfico de função (SFC)
5.3.2 Objetos de uma seção do SFC
5.3.3 Sequências no SFC
5.3.4 Ação

REFERÊNCIAS BIBLIOGRÁFICAS

Sinopse

A comunidade internacional, pela necessidade de estabelecer um padrão aberto para os diversos fabricantes de Controladores Lógicos Programáveis, criou um grupo de trabalho na International Electrotechnical Commission (IEC) para estabelecer normas para todo ciclo de desenvolvimento de CLPs, incluindo projeto de hardware, instalação, testes, documentação, programação e comunicação. Com base na IEC 61131-3, procura-se desenvolver, neste livro, um grande número de exemplos de aplicações práticas nas cinco linguagens da norma, tornando a compreensão adaptável a diferentes níveis de experiência no setor, possibilitando ao leitor comparar e decidir qual linguagem é mais adequada a suas necessidades.
Destinada a técnicos, tecnólogos e engenheiros que atuam nas áreas de automação industrial, mecatrônica e eletrotécnica, além de profissionais que desejam se manter atualizados, esta obra explica, de maneira simples e didática, os fundamentos básicos para programação de Controlador Lógico Programável segundo a norma IEC 61131-3. As linguagens textuais apresentadas são texto estruturado (ST) e lista de instruções (IL). As linguagens gráficas são programação ladder (LD), diagrama de blocos funcionais (FBD) e sequenciamento gráfico de funções (SFC). Todos os exercícios do livro possuem resoluções de acordo com a linguagem proposta.

Ver maisVer menos

Depoimentos sobre o livro

Envie seu depoimento

Seja o primeiro a publicar um depoimento sobre o livro!